China: The Hub of Vape Pen Production

China stands out as the largest manufacturer of vape pens globally. The country has established a significant presence in this industry due to its robust manufacturing infrastructure and cost-effective production processes. Shenzhen, a city in China, is often dubbed the "vape capital of the world." This region hosts numerous factories and companies dedicated to producing vape pens and related accessories. The scale of production in China allows for a wide variety of designs, components, and customization options, making it a central hub for global supply.

United States: Quality Control and Innovation

In contrast to China’s scale, the United States focuses on quality control and innovation. While American companies may not produce as many vape pens as their Chinese counterparts, they often emphasize advanced technology and stringent safety standards. Many high-end vape brands and premium products are designed and assembled in the U.S. The country is home to several research and development facilities that drive innovation in vape pen technology, including improvements in battery life, flavor delivery systems, and overall safety features.

Other Key Players: Europe and Southeast Asia

In addition to China and the U.S., other regions contribute to the global vape pen market. Countries in Europe, such as the United Kingdom and Germany, are involved in both manufacturing and regulatory aspects. European manufacturers often focus on compliance with stringent regulations and standards, which can influence the design and quality of their products.

Southeast Asia, including countries like Malaysia and Thailand, also plays a role in the vape pen industry. These countries often focus on manufacturing specific components or assembling parts rather than complete products. Their contribution is significant in terms of supplying various parts and accessories used in vape pens worldwide.
